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

use run_shell_cmd in custom easyblock for WRF #3270

Merged
merged 1 commit into from
Apr 6, 2024

Conversation

boegel
Copy link
Member

@boegel boegel commented Apr 3, 2024

requires:

WIP because it has not been tested yet... works like a charm

@boegel boegel added the change label Apr 3, 2024
@boegel boegel added this to the 5.0 milestone Apr 3, 2024
@boegel boegel force-pushed the wrf_run_shell_cmd branch from 97637d3 to 5c72e3b Compare April 3, 2024 14:01
@boegel boegel marked this pull request as ready for review April 3, 2024 16:35
@boegel boegel changed the title use run_shell_cmd in custom easyblock for WRF (WIP) use run_shell_cmd in custom easyblock for WRF Apr 3, 2024
@boegel
Copy link
Member Author

boegel commented Apr 3, 2024

Test report by @boegel

Overview of tested easyconfigs (in order)

  • SUCCESS WRF-4.4-foss-2022a-dmpar.eb

Build succeeded for 1 out of 1 (1 easyconfigs in total)
node3562.doduo.os - Linux RHEL 8.8, x86_64, AMD EPYC 7552 48-Core Processor, Python 3.6.8
See https://gist.github.com/boegel/8b89798816b16754f7974f92a8f98284 for a full test report.

@boegel boegel changed the title use run_shell_cmd in custom easyblock for WRF use run_shell_cmd in custom easyblock for WRF Apr 3, 2024
@branfosj branfosj added the EasyBuild-5.0 EasyBuild 5.0 label Apr 4, 2024
@boegel
Copy link
Member Author

boegel commented Apr 5, 2024

Test report by @boegel

Overview of tested easyconfigs (in order)

  • SUCCESS WRF-3.9.1.1-foss-2020a-dmpar.eb
  • SUCCESS WRF-3.9.1.1-foss-2020b-dmpar.eb
  • SUCCESS WRF-3.9.1.1-intel-2020a-dmpar.eb
  • SUCCESS WRF-3.9.1.1-intel-2020b-dmpar.eb
  • SUCCESS WRF-4.1.3-foss-2020a-dmpar.eb
  • SUCCESS WRF-4.2.2-foss-2020b-dmpar.eb
  • SUCCESS WRF-4.3-foss-2021a-dmpar.eb
  • SUCCESS WRF-4.4-foss-2022a-dmpar.eb
  • SUCCESS WRF-4.4.1-foss-2022b-dmpar.eb

Build succeeded for 9 out of 9 (9 easyconfigs in total)
node3562.doduo.os - Linux RHEL 8.8, x86_64, AMD EPYC 7552 48-Core Processor, Python 3.6.8
See https://gist.github.com/boegel/de9f3526b7c3bf5a0d2549a252c882e7 for a full test report.

@branfosj branfosj merged commit ee7759b into easybuilders:5.0.x Apr 6, 2024
19 checks passed
@boegel boegel deleted the wrf_run_shell_cmd branch April 6, 2024 09:46
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Status: No status
Development

Successfully merging this pull request may close these issues.

2 participants